Transaction ecf0266c26b1dec311bbfd8e472c96252f222d9e8e7e0db8c8dea5bf5ddea789
1 Input
1 Output
-
ecf0266c26b1dec311bbfd8e472c96252f222d9e8e7e0db8c8dea5bf5ddea789:0
- value
- 501823
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bb803a31b62ae63183affd85439093b32e9760e
- address
- bc1q0wuq8gcmv2hxxxp6llv9gwgf8vewjaswfvgq9x